Fixed focus cameras are usually cheap types, such as single-use cameras. The camera can even have a limited focusing vary or scale-focus that is indicated on the camera physique. The user will guess or calculate the gap to the topic and adjust the main focus accordingly.
In 1989, Fujifilm launched the FUJIX DS-X, the primary fully digital camera to be commercially released. In 1996, Toshiba’s forty MB flash memory card was adopted for a number of digital cameras. In the 1960s, Eugene F. Lally of the Jet Propulsion Laboratory was thinking about how to use a mosaic photosensor to seize digital images. His concept was to take footage of the planets and stars while travelling via house to offer information about the astronauts’ position. As with Texas Instruments worker Willis Adcock’s movie-less camera in 1972, the technology had yet to meet up with the concept.
